Afg vs Aus: Deja Vu but Different! Afghanistan Rewrites the Script

&NewLine;<p>In an exciting and phenomenal turn of events today&comma; Afghanistan crushed the Mighty Australians in the 48th game of the 2024 T20 World Cup to secure a 21-run victory&period; This wasn&&num;8217&semi;t just a win&semi; it was a thunderous statement&period; It was a message sent loud and clear to the cricketing world&colon; Afghanistan is a force to be reckoned with&period; They&&num;8217&semi;re here to dominate&comma; and this win cements their unstoppable rise in world cricket&period;&nbsp&semi;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>But this wasn&&num;8217&semi;t the case with this game&excl; Nearly eight months ago&comma; in the Afg vs Aus 2023 World Cup clash&comma; the mighty Australian pulled off an amazing win from the jaws of defeat&comma; leaving Afghanistan in despair and pain like never seen before in their history&period; They came so close to winning&comma; even so close&comma; that it wouldn&&num;8217&semi;t be wrong to say that Afghanistan had 99&percnt; of the game in their pockets at one point&period; But <a href&equals;"https&colon;&sol;&sol;www&period;espncricinfo&period;com&sol;series&sol;icc-cricket-world-cup-2023-24-1367856&sol;afghanistan-vs-australia-39th-match-1384430&sol;match-report">Glenn Maxwell<&sol;a> had different plans&comma; as he went immortal to take Australia to a three-wicket win from 91&sol;7&comma; scoring a double century&period; This was a loss that would sting Afghanistan for a long time&comma; but Afghanistan got another chance at vengeance&comma; another chance to lessen the pain of past defeats&comma; another chance to get rid of past demons&comma; as they faced off Australia for their second 2024 <a href&equals;"https&colon;&sol;&sol;www&period;caribbeancricket&period;org&sol;2024-t20-world-cup-super-8-details&sol;">T20 World Cup Super 8 <&sol;a>game&period; However&comma; what unfolded in the game was a display of utmost determination&comma; and it was a team with only one goal &OpenCurlyDoubleQuote;Redemption&period;”<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<h2 class&equals;"wp-block-heading">Afghan Openers Lay Solid Foundation<&sol;h2>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>Australia&&num;8217&semi;s skipper Mitch Marsh&&num;8217&semi;s decision to field first backfired spectacularly&period; The Afghan openers&comma; demonstrating remarkable composure&comma; stitched together a crucial partnership&period; They played sensibly&comma; accumulating boundaries at regular intervals while safeguarding their wickets&period; This laid a solid foundation for a formidable total&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>The pitch&comma; expected to favor spinners&comma; stayed true to its nature&period; The Afghan batsmen&comma; particularly Rahmanullah Gurbaz and Ibrahim Zadran&comma; dealt sensibly with the likes of Adam Zampa and Ashton Agar&period; Gurbaz reached his well-deserved fifty&comma; followed swiftly by Zadran&comma; as Australia&&num;8217&semi;s pace bowling attack looked increasingly ineffective&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<h2 class&equals;"wp-block-heading">Cummins Takes Second Consecutive Hat-Trick&comma; But Afghan Fightback Looms<&sol;h2>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>However&comma; a glimmer of hope emerged for Australia in the 16th over&period; Marcus Stoinis bagged the much-needed breakthrough&comma; dismissing the dangerous Gurbaz on 60 off 49&comma; leaving Afghanistan at 118 for one down after 16 overs&period; This dismissal triggered a mini-collapse&comma; with Zampa removing the in-form Zadran and Omarzai in quick succession&period; Pat Cummins&comma; fresh off his heroics against Bangladesh&comma; completed a scarcely believable second consecutive hat-trick in T20 World Cup history&comma; leaving Afghanistan at 148&sol;6 after 20 overs&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>Despite a spirited bowling performance&comma; Australia&&num;8217&semi;s fielding was a cause for concern&period; Dropped catches and leaked runs added pressure&comma; making their task of chasing down a seemingly modest target even more challenging&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<h2 class&equals;"wp-block-heading">Afghanistan&&num;8217&semi;s All-Round Performance Seal the Deal<&sol;h2>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>Afghanistan&&num;8217&semi;s shrewd bowling plans under the leadership of Rashid Khan proved highly effective&period; Naveen-ul-Haq&comma; replacing the in-form Fazalhaq Farooqi&comma; struck early&comma; dismissing both Travis Head and Mitch Marsh within his first three overs&period; Australia found themselves in deep trouble at 33&sol;3 after the Powerplay&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>Glenn Maxwell&comma; Australia&&num;8217&semi;s hero from the ODI World Cup clash against Afghanistan last year&comma; attempted to revive the innings with some characteristic power-hitting&period; However&comma; the fall of David Warner further dented their hopes&period; With Maxwell&&num;8217&semi;s dismissal by Gulbadin Naib and a sensational diving catch by Noor Ahmad&comma; Australia&&num;8217&semi;s resistance began to crumble&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>Pat Cummins&comma; the hero with the ball&comma; couldn&&num;8217&semi;t replicate his bowling performance with the bat&period; His dismissal left Australia needing an improbable 36 runs off the final three overs&period; Afghanistan&&num;8217&semi;s exceptional fielding&comma; converting every half-chance&comma; stifled any fightback from the Australian lower order&period; The innings finally folded for 127 runs&comma; handing Afghanistan a historic 21-run victory&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<h2 class&equals;"wp-block-heading">Afg vs Aus&colon; A Landmark Win and a Group Thrown Wide Open<&sol;h2>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>This win is a testament to the tremendous progress Afghan cricket has made in recent years&period; They displayed exceptional planning&comma; composure&comma; and fielding brilliance to outplay a more fancied Australian side&period; Gulbadin Naib&&num;8217&semi;s four-wicket haul&comma; including the first-ever instance of a player taking four wickets in both T20I and ODI World Cup matches&comma; deserves special mention&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>The victory has significant implications for both teams&period; Afghanistan&comma; brimming with confidence&comma; will face Bangladesh in their final Super Eight clash&period; Australia&comma; on the other hand&comma; must regroup quickly for a crucial encounter against India&period; This match has thrown the group wide open&comma; making the race for the next stage a tense and exciting affair&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;&NewLine;<p>Cricket fans will undoubtedly remember this match as a classic underdog story&period; Afghanistan&&num;8217&semi;s triumph over Australia serves as an inspiration for all cricketing nations&comma; proving that with determination&comma; grit&comma; and exceptional talent&comma; anything is possible on the cricket field&period;<&sol;p>&NewLine;
